38 /*
39 * Structure that must be initialized for a diskless nfs client.
40 * This structure is used by nfs_mountroot() to set up the root vnode,
41 * and to do a partial ifconfig(8) and route(8) so that the critical net
42 * interface can communicate with the server.
43 * The primary bootstrap is expected to fill in the appropriate fields before
44 * starting the kernel.
45 * Currently only works for AF_INET protocols.
46 * NB: All fields are stored in net byte order to avoid hassles with
47 * client/server byte ordering differences.
48 */
49
50 /*
51 * I have defined a new structure that can handle an NFS Version 3 file handle
52 * but the kernel still expects the old Version 2 one to be provided. The
53 * changes required in nfs_vfsops.c for using the new are documented there in
54 * comments. (I felt that breaking network booting code by changing this
55 * structure would not be prudent at this time, since almost all servers are
56 * still Version 2 anyhow.)
57 */
58 struct nfsv3_diskless {
59 struct ifaliasreq myif; /* Default interface */
60 struct sockaddr_in mygateway; /* Default gateway */
61 struct nfs_args root_args; /* Mount args for root fs */
62 int root_fhsize; /* Size of root file handle */
63 u_char root_fh[NFSX_FHMAX]; /* File handle of root dir */
64 struct sockaddr_in root_saddr; /* Address of root server */
65 char root_hostnam[MNAMELEN]; /* Host name for mount pt */
66 long root_time; /* Timestamp of root fs */
67 char my_hostnam[MAXHOSTNAMELEN]; /* Client host name */
68 };

70 /*
71 * Old arguments to mount NFS
72 */
73 struct onfs_args {
74 struct sockaddr *addr; /* file server address */
75 int addrlen; /* length of address */
76 int sotype; /* Socket type */
77 int proto; /* and Protocol */
78 u_char *fh; /* File handle to be mounted */
79 int fhsize; /* Size, in bytes, of fh */
80 int flags; /* flags */
81 int wsize; /* write size in bytes */
82 int rsize; /* read size in bytes */
83 int readdirsize; /* readdir size in bytes */
84 int timeo; /* initial timeout in .1 secs */
85 int retrans; /* times to retry send */
86 int readahead; /* # of blocks to readahead */
87 int leaseterm; /* Term (sec) of lease */
88 char *hostname; /* server's name */
89 };
90
91 struct nfs_diskless {
92 struct ifaliasreq myif; /* Default interface */
93 struct sockaddr_in mygateway; /* Default gateway */
94 struct onfs_args root_args; /* Mount args for root fs */
95 u_char root_fh[NFSX_V2FH]; /* File handle of root dir */
96 struct sockaddr_in root_saddr; /* Address of root server */
97 char root_hostnam[MNAMELEN]; /* Host name for mount pt */
98 long root_time; /* Timestamp of root fs */
99 char my_hostnam[MAXHOSTNAMELEN]; /* Client host name */
100 };
